An American Rococo Carved and Laminated Rosewood Center Table, c. 1850-1860, New York, attributed to John and Joseph W. Meeks, serpentine white marble top above a pierced frieze centered by floralcartouche, the fluted and turned supports joining an urn form ribbon finial, on reverse "C" scroll legs, height 30in., width 45in., depth 30in.
